news 2026/5/1 8:24:13

Orange3数据挖掘入门指南与实用技巧

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Orange3数据挖掘入门指南与实用技巧

Orange3数据挖掘入门指南与实用技巧

【免费下载链接】orange3🍊 :bar_chart: :bulb: Orange: Interactive data analysis项目地址: https://gitcode.com/gh_mirrors/or/orange3

欢迎来到数据挖掘的世界

Orange3是一个功能强大的开源数据挖掘工具,它通过直观的图形界面让数据分析变得简单有趣。无论你是完全没有编程基础的新手,还是希望快速验证想法的专业人士,Orange3都能为你提供出色的支持。

轻松上手:从零开始的第一步

选择合适的安装方式

新手推荐方案:使用Anaconda环境

  • 下载并安装Anaconda(包含Python和常用科学计算库)
  • 打开命令行工具,执行以下命令:
    conda install orange3
  • 安装完成后,在命令行输入orange-canvas即可启动

进阶用户方案:源码安装如果你希望获得最新功能或参与开发,可以:

git clone https://gitcode.com/gh_mirrors/or/orange3 cd orange3 pip install -e .

第一次数据导入的贴心指南

当Orange3界面打开后,你会发现左侧有一个丰富的工具箱。对于初次使用的朋友,建议从以下步骤开始:

  1. 找到文件组件- 在工具箱的"数据"分类中拖拽"文件"组件到工作区
  2. 选择数据文件- 点击组件,在弹出的对话框中选择你的数据文件
  3. 连接分析工具- 从文件组件的输出端口拖出连接线,连接到其他分析组件

小贴士:Orange3支持多种数据格式,包括CSV、Excel、TAB等,确保你的数据文件格式正确。

常见挑战与巧妙应对

数据加载失败怎么办?

这是新手最常遇到的问题之一。遇到这种情况时,请按以下步骤排查:

  • 检查文件路径:确保文件没有被移动或删除
  • 验证数据格式:检查文件是否有损坏或格式不兼容
  • 查看错误信息:Orange3会提供具体的错误提示,仔细阅读往往能找到解决方案

分析结果不理想如何调整?

数据分析往往需要多次尝试和调整。当结果不如预期时:

  • 尝试不同算法:Orange3提供了多种机器学习算法,可以轻松切换
  • 调整参数设置:大多数组件都有可调节的参数,尝试不同的组合
  • 预处理数据:考虑使用数据清洗、特征选择等预处理步骤

进阶技巧:让你的分析更上一层楼

工作流优化策略

模块化设计:将复杂分析拆分成多个小模块,便于调试和复用合理布局:保持工作区的整洁有序,使用注释组件标注重要步骤

可视化效果提升

Orange3提供了丰富的可视化选项:

  • 散点图、柱状图、热图等多种图表类型
  • 交互式探索,支持数据点的选择和筛选
  • 导出高质量图像,用于报告和演示

最佳实践指南

数据准备阶段

  • 确保数据质量,处理缺失值和异常值
  • 选择合适的变量类型(连续、离散、文本等)
  • 考虑数据标准化或归一化处理

模型建立与评估

  • 从简单模型开始,逐步尝试复杂模型
  • 使用交叉验证评估模型性能
  • 对比多个模型的结果,选择最优方案

遇到困难时的求助路径

虽然Orange3设计得非常友好,但在使用过程中仍可能遇到挑战。此时,你可以:

  1. 查阅内置文档:大多数组件都有详细的帮助文档
  2. 参考示例工作流:Orange3内置了大量示例,是学习的绝佳资源
  3. 社区支持:Orange3拥有活跃的用户社区,可以在这里找到经验和解决方案

持续学习建议

数据挖掘是一个不断发展的领域,建议你:

  • 定期查看Orange3的更新日志,了解新功能
  • 尝试不同的数据集和分析任务,积累经验
  • 关注数据分析领域的最新发展,不断更新知识

记住,每个数据分析专家都曾是新手。通过Orange3这个强大的工具,加上你的探索精神,相信很快就能在数据挖掘的世界中游刃有余!

最后的小提醒:数据分析最重要的是思路和方法,工具只是辅助。保持好奇心和耐心,你会发现数据中隐藏的无限可能。

【免费下载链接】orange3🍊 :bar_chart: :bulb: Orange: Interactive data analysis项目地址: https://gitcode.com/gh_mirrors/or/orange3

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 7:05:33

跨平台打印终极指南:Windows服务端与Linux客户端完整配置

跨平台打印终极指南:Windows服务端与Linux客户端完整配置 【免费下载链接】麒麟云打印windows服务端与linux客户端 麒麟云打印是一款高效便捷的跨平台打印解决方案,支持Windows服务端与Linux客户端的无缝协作。通过该工具,用户可以轻松实现不…

作者头像 李华
网站建设 2026/5/1 8:05:53

第五范式介绍

第五范式(Fifth Normal Form, 5NF),也称为投影-连接范式(Project-Join Normal Form, PJNF),是数据库规范化理论中的最高级别范式。其核心目标是通过消除关系中的连接依赖(Join Dependency&#…

作者头像 李华
网站建设 2026/4/29 23:26:52

终极文件比对神器:5分钟学会WinMerge高效差异检测与合并

终极文件比对神器:5分钟学会WinMerge高效差异检测与合并 【免费下载链接】winmerge WinMerge is an Open Source differencing and merging tool for Windows. WinMerge can compare both folders and files, presenting differences in a visual text format that …

作者头像 李华
网站建设 2026/5/1 6:00:06

提高控制系统容错能力:同或门电路全面讲解

用最简单的逻辑门,构建最可靠的控制系统:同或门的硬核实战解析你有没有遇到过这种情况——系统明明设计得很完善,却因为某个信号线瞬间干扰,导致执行机构误动作?或者双核冗余控制中,主控和备控输出不一致&a…

作者头像 李华
网站建设 2026/5/1 7:09:04

JavaScript代码覆盖率工具Istanbul完全实践指南

JavaScript代码覆盖率工具Istanbul完全实践指南 【免费下载链接】istanbul Yet another JS code coverage tool that computes statement, line, function and branch coverage with module loader hooks to transparently add coverage when running tests. Supports all JS c…

作者头像 李华